制作一个合同小程序需要经过几个关键步骤。以下是一份指南,帮助你从零开始创建你的合同小程序。
1. 确定需求和目标
在开始设计之前,明确你的合同小程序需要实现什么功能。例如,它可能包括合同模板、智能合同生成、合同管理、搜索、审批流程等。
2. 规划技术栈
决定你将使用哪些技术来构建你的小程序。这可以包括前端框架(如react或vue.js)、后端技术(如node.js, django, ruby on rails等)以及数据库技术(如mysql, mongodb等)。
3. 设计用户界面
设计直观、易用的用户界面。合同管理通常涉及多个步骤,比如创建新合同、编辑现有合同、审批合同、查看历史记录等。确保你的界面清晰、分类合理,并且易于导航。
4. 开发后端逻辑
根据需求规划好后端的逻辑。这可能包括数据存储、业务逻辑处理、api接口设计等。后端是小程序的核心,需要确保其稳定可靠。
5. 集成第三方服务
如果需要,可以考虑集成第三方服务,比如合同模板库、审批流程引擎等。这些服务可以帮助你快速搭建起所需的功能。
6. 测试
进行全面的测试,确保小程序的功能符合预期,没有严重的bug。测试应该覆盖所有用户场景,包括正常流程和异常情况。
7. 部署上线
将小程序部署到服务器上,并确保它可以被用户访问。同时,设置好域名和ssl证书,以提高网站的可访问性和安全性。
8. 维护和更新
上线后,持续监控小程序的性能和用户体验,并根据反馈进行必要的更新和维护。
9. 法律合规性考虑
确保你的小程序遵守相关的法律法规,特别是涉及到合同管理和数据保护的法律要求。
10. 营销和推广
通过适当的渠道宣传你的小程序,吸引用户下载和使用。这可以通过社交媒体、合作伙伴关系、内容营销等方式来实现。
11. 收集反馈并优化
收集用户反馈,了解他们的需求和痛点,然后据此优化你的小程序。迭代开发是提高小程序质量的关键。
总之,创建合同小程序是一个复杂的过程,需要跨领域的专业知识和技能。如果你是初次尝试,可能需要组建一个多学科团队来共同完成这个项目。